FAQ: 3,800 EUR Gross to Net

With 3,800 EUR gross (tax class 1, GKV, no church tax, 2026) you receive €2,531.04 net per month. Total deductions amount to €1,268.96 (33% of gross).
In tax class 1, monthly income tax (Lohnsteuer) is €465.26. The solidarity surcharge is €0.00 per month. Combined that is €465.26 in taxes monthly.
Tax class 3 yields the highest net (€2,834.33) but is only available to married couples where the partner holds tax class 5. Singles use tax class 1 (€2,531.04 net). Single parents may choose tax class 2 (€2,636.40).
Monthly social insurance contributions (employee share): health insurance €309.70, pension insurance €353.40, unemployment insurance €49.40, care insurance €91.20.
Yes – company pension contributions (bAV) reduce your taxable base. Choosing a cheaper health insurer also saves money. Married couples should compare tax class combinations 3/5 versus 4/4. Use our tax class optimizer for a personalised recommendation.
